About The Position

Maintain and repair mechanical/electrical/boiler systems within a manufacturing environment; execute capital projects (installation, dismantling of equipment) and other various maintenance tasks throughout the facility. Shift schedule: Thursday-Saturday, 6:30 PM-7:00 AM. No travel required.

Responsibilities

  • Reassemble machines after the completion of repair or maintenance work
  • Start machines and observe mechanical operation to determine efficiency and to detect problems
  • Inspect or test damaged machine parts and mark defective areas or advise supervisors of repair
  • Lubricate or apply adhesives or other materials to machines, machine parts, or other equipment according to specific procedures.
  • Install, replace, or change machine parts and attachments according to production specifications
  • Dismantle machines and remove parts for repair using hand tools, chain falls, jacks, cranes, or hoists
  • Record production, repair, and machine maintenance information
  • Read work orders and specifications to determine machines and equipment requiring repair or maintenance
  • Set up and operate machines and adjust controls to regulate operations
  • Transport machine parts, tools, equipment, and other material between work areas and storage, using cranes, hoists, or dollies.
  • Collect and discard worn machine parts and other refuse in order to maintain machinery and work areas
  • Clean machines and machine parts, using cleaning solvents, cloths, air guns, hoses, vacuums, or other equipment.
